I’m sure you’ve all noticed the change in weather and hopefully appreciated it as much as we have.  This week we have been transplanting another set of14,000+ broccoli plants.  While we began transplanting with the transplanter, we quickly found that because the ground is so dry, we could not sit on the machine to plant.  So this batch was planted in three different days by about 11 different people.  This was no small feat as it meant crawling on hands and knees. We are excited to have completed transplanting last night.  Hopefully it won’t take long before the broccoli looks like this again:

Now that that’s accomplished Ryan has returned his thoughts and efforts to another planting of lettuce and radishes.  We are also watching our no-till pumpkins come up. Below is how we began transplanting.
